The mean or average birth weight in the United States is approximately 7.5 pounds (3,400 grams). 1 However, average does not necessarily mean normal. A birth weight between 5.5 pounds (2,500 grams) and up to 10 pounds (4,500 grams) is considered to … Web4 sep. 2024 · Birth Measurements: Weight, length and head circumference. While newborns vary in size and shape as much as adults do, full-term babies tend, on average, to weigh between 5 pounds, 11 ounces and 8 pounds, 6 ounces. Theyre usually between 19 and 21 inches long, with a head circumference of about 13 1/2 inches.
